Hillgrove won the last time they faced East Coweta, and things went their way on Saturday too. The Hillgrove Hawks came out on top against the East Coweta Indians by a score of 2-0. The victory made it back-to-back wins for the Hawks.
The 2-0 score doesn't really reflect how close the match was: every set was decided by three points or less. The final score came out to 28-26, 27-25.
Hillgrove is on a roll lately: they've won four of their last five contests, which provided a nice bump to their 13-8 record this season. As for East Coweta, they are on a seven-game losing streak that has dropped them down to 4-13.
Hillgrove will be staying on the road on Saturday to face off against West Forsyth at 1:00 p.m. Both are at an even 3-3 against one another since September of 2015, but likely not for long. As for East Coweta, they will face off against Denmark at 12:00 p.m. on Saturday. East Coweta is facing Denmark at the right time seeing as Denmark is stuck on a three-game losing streak.
